Hello everyone, During the installation of Xen on an ARM server machine from the source code, I found that the wrong release candidate (rc) is being used: $ make install install -m0644 -p xen //boot/xen-4.20-rc install: cannot remove ‘//boot/xen-4.20-rc’: Permission denied make[1]: *** [Makefile:507: _install] Error 1 My expectation is that it should be xen-4.20-rc4.
I'm not sure if this behavior is intentional or if users are expected to set the|XEN_VENDORVERSION| variable manually to ensure the correct release candidate number. In my opinion, we should set the proper release candidate number after "xen-4.20-rc" automatically. Does anyone have any thoughts or suggestions on how to resolve this issue? Thanks in advance.
